Kyrgyzstan aims to revolutionize passport security by implementing blockchain technology by 2025, enhancing identity protection and national security.

The Path to Innovation: Kyrgyzstan's Commitment to Blockchain in Passport Security

Kyrgyzstan is embarking on a transformative journey to integrate blockchain technology into its passport security system, setting a benchmark for innovation in the region. This commitment stems from the government's recognition of the vulnerabilities associated with traditional passport issuance and management. By leveraging blockchain, Kyrgyzstan aims to create a tamper-proof, transparent, and efficient system that enhances the integrity of its national identity documents.

The implementation of blockchain will not only secure personal data against fraud and forgery but also streamline the verification process for authorities and border control agencies. As the nation prepares for a full-scale rollout by 2025, partnerships with tech firms and international organizations are being established to ensure a robust infrastructure. This initiative reflects Kyrgyzstan's broader vision of modernizing public services and fostering a secure digital environment, positioning the country as a leader in adopting cutting-edge technologies for national security.

Understanding Blockchain: The Advantages of a Decentralized System for Identity Protection

Blockchain technology offers a transformative approach to identity protection, primarily through its decentralized nature. Unlike traditional systems that rely on a central authority, blockchain distributes data across a network of computers, making it nearly impossible for a single entity to manipulate or corrupt the information. This decentralization not only enhances security but also fosters transparency, as every transaction is recorded on a public ledger that can be audited by multiple parties.

In the context of Kyrgyzstan's passport system, integrating blockchain can significantly reduce identity fraud and unauthorized access to personal information. By ensuring that each passport is linked to a unique digital identity stored on the blockchain, citizens can have greater control over their data. Furthermore, this technology allows for real-time verification processes, streamlining border control and enhancing national security. As Kyrgyzstan moves towards implementing blockchain by 2025, the potential benefits for identity protection are profound, paving the way for a more secure and efficient system.

Looking Ahead: The Expected Impact on National Security and Global Travel by 2025

As Kyrgyzstan moves towards integrating blockchain technology into its passport system by 2025, the implications for national security and global travel are profound. The adoption of decentralized ledger technology is expected to significantly enhance the verification process for identity documents, making it increasingly difficult for counterfeiters to produce fraudulent passports. This heightened security will not only bolster Kyrgyzstan's national defense against identity theft and human trafficking but will also instill greater confidence among international travelers.

Moreover, the streamlined verification process enabled by blockchain could reduce wait times at borders, facilitating smoother travel experiences. As countries worldwide adopt similar technologies, a new standard for secure travel documentation may emerge, fostering international cooperation in combating security threats. By 2025, Kyrgyzstan could position itself as a leader in passport innovation, influencing global travel protocols and setting a benchmark for other nations to follow. This evolution underscores the importance of technological advancements in shaping a safer and more efficient global travel landscape.
